Registering for runDisney - how long to allow?

Hi everyone!

Not long to go until our trip now!

Finalising the itinerary, and having never done a runDisney event before, I'm struggling to know how long to allow to register.

We are doing the Star Wars Half on the Sunday, but plan to register when the expo opens on the Thursday. We're planning to go on our way out of MK, probably at around 1:30

Is anyone who's registered for a race before able to tell me how long it took?

I just wrote out a really long reply and it vanished. Will reply properly later, but allow at least an hour, and that assumes no queues to speak of and no shopping or other distractions. Thurs will be busy early so you might be choosing well going at 1.30.

The biggest queues for me last year were 90 minutes waiting to get a photo with BB8 (DD and DH made me); 25 minutes to get into the Expo (we were there at opening as we knew the queue would be bad); 90 minutes getting a corral problem resolved at Runner Relations. Lots of queuing but you can prob avoid all of those.

Will try and expand further - there are lots of factors so I'm making some assumptions and hope I'm there or thereabouts

You're arriving at a quiet time - the early birds will have gone or be on their way out by then so I'm assuming you won't be queuing to get in, like you have to on occasion when they are holding people outside one of the buildings until some people leave.

I guess you'll be five minutes driving in and parking, perhaps in overflow at that time. The parking process is like a well oiled machine and they will tell you where to park.

Say 10/15 minutes to get up to ESPN, if you're in overflow they run shuttles, but it's continuous.

Once there you'll head in and collect your bib, try and have your waiver printed and signed already so you don't have to queue to do that. I've never had to wait more than a minute or two to collect the bib itself, but you're talking ten minutes to get in, get the bib and get out.

Then, over to the other building to pick up your tech shirt. You will have to walk through all the merchandise vendors, so you may get distracted or you may have to wait in line to get inside (I'm guessing unlikely at that time though). Say ten minutes minimum to go in and come straight out.

Then, back to your car, reverse the way in process (10/15 minutes).

So I reckon about an hour? But there are many distractions!
